About The Job
Allianz Technology is the global provider of IT services for the Allianz Group. It delivers innovative, high‑quality technology solutions that enable Allianz to achieve its strategic goals and provide outstanding service to customers worldwide. The Colombian Branch delivers IT services to Allianz Seguros S.A. and Allianz Seguros de Vida S.A., with the potential to expand its services to other Allianz Group entities.
